As part of the desire and interest, the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ia gives everything that serves the interests of our Arab nation and advances the interests of its countries and peoples, and at the invitation of His Highness Prince Faisal bin Farhan Al Saud, Minister of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, as well as in consultations and efforts to harmonize positions and unite efforts on a number of issues of mutual interest, an informal consultation meeting was held in the city of Jeddah on 23 Ramadan. 1444 AH, at the Suhoor table hosted by His Highness the Minister for Foreign Affairs, with the participation of Their Highnesses and Excellencies, the Foreign Ministers of the Gulf Cooperation Council, the Hashemite Kingdom of Jordan, the Arab Republic of Egypt. , and the Republic of Iraq.

During the meeting, views were exchanged on a number of issues and developments in the region, and the ministers stressed the centrality and priority of the Palestinian cause and condemned Israel’s illegal actions that undermine the two-state solution and the chances of achieving a just and comprehensive peace based on a two-state solution. states that embodies an independent and sovereign Palestinian state with a capital. East Jerusalem is on the borders of June 4, 1967 AD, and in accordance with the resolutions of international legitimacy and the Arab World Initiative. They also condemned the Israeli attacks on the blessed Al-Aqsa/Al-Haram al-Sharif Mosque and the violation of the sanctity of the holy places, and stressed the need to respect their historical and legal situation, and that the blessed Al-Aqsa/Al-Haram ash Mosque -Sharif is a pure place of worship for Muslims, and that manages the affairs of the Jerusalem Foundation and the Al-Aqsa Mosque. The Jordanian entity is vested with exclusive jurisdiction to manage the affairs of the mosque and regulate access to it under the historic Hashemite custodianship of Islamic and Christian shrines in Jerusalem.

They also held consultations and exchanged views on the efforts made to reach a political solution to the Syrian crisis that will end all its consequences and preserve the unity, security, stability and Arab identity of Syria, and return it to its Arab environment in a way that achieves the good his brotherly people.

The Ministers agreed on the importance of resolving the humanitarian crisis, creating the right conditions for the delivery of aid to all regions of Syria, creating the necessary conditions for the return of Syrian refugees and displaced persons to their areas, ending their suffering, enabling them to return safely to their homeland, and taking additional measures which would contribute to the stabilization of the situation in the country throughout the Syrian territory.

The ministers stressed the importance of fighting terrorism in all its forms and organizations, combating smuggling and drug trafficking, as well as the importance of maintaining Syrian sovereignty over its lands by state institutions in order to stop the presence of armed groups there and external interference in Syria’s internal affairs.

The ministers also stressed that a political solution is the only solution to the Syrian crisis and the importance of Arab countries playing a leading role in efforts to end the crisis, creating the necessary mechanisms for this role and intensifying consultations among Arab countries to ensure the success of these efforts.

The Ministers expressed their appreciation to the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ia for its initiative to convene this consultative meeting to discuss the efforts made to resolve the Syrian crisis and their willingness to continue consultations between them to continue these efforts.
